Take a look at my code:
private void btnBackUp_Click(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
//backup with service
FbBackup fbbsvc = new FbBackup();
fbbsvc.ConnectionString =
Properties.Settings.Default.AppConnStr;
//take backup location from parameters;
string dbbackup =
Functions.GetSystemParameter("SYS", "SYS_DB_BACKUP");
if (File.Exists(dbbackup) )
{
File.Delete(dbbackup);
}
if (!Directory.Exists(dbbackup))
{
Directory.CreateDirectory(Path.GetDirectoryName(dbbackup));
}
//string backfile =
Path.ChangeExtension(Properties.Settings.Default.AppDataBase,
"fbk");
fbbsvc.BackupFiles.Add(new
FbBackupFile(dbbackup, 2048));
//fbbsvc.BackupFiles.Add(new
FbBackupFile(Path.ChangeExtension(Properties.Settings.Default.AppDataBase,
"fbk"), 2048));
fbbsvc.Verbose = chkVerbose.Checked;
if (chkIgnoreCheckSum.Checked) { fbbsvc.Options
= FbBackupFlags.IgnoreChecksums; }
if (chkIgnoreLimbo.Checked) { fbbsvc.Options =
FbBackupFlags.IgnoreLimbo; }
if (chkMetadata.Checked) { fbbsvc.Options =
FbBackupFlags.MetaDataOnly; }
if (chkGarbage.Checked) { fbbsvc.Options =
FbBackupFlags.NoGarbageCollect; }
if (chkOldMetadata.Checked) { fbbsvc.Options =
FbBackupFlags.OldDescriptions; }
if (chkConvertTables.Checked) { fbbsvc.Options =
FbBackupFlags.Convert; }
//if (chkTransportable.Checked)
{fbbsvc.Options = FbBackupFlags.NonTransportable ; }
fbbsvc.ServiceOutput += new
ServiceOutputEventHandler(BackupOutput);
lbBackup.Items.Clear();
lbBackup.Items.Add("Start BackUp: " +
DateTime.Now.ToString());
fbbsvc.Execute();
lbBackup.Items.Add("End BackUp: " +
DateTime.Now.ToString() + " ");
lbBackup.Items.Add(" ");
lbBackup.SelectedIndex = lbBackup.Items.Count - 1;
}
private void BackupOutput(object sender,
ServiceOutputEventArgs e)
{
//show the message
switch (cmbOutput.SelectedIndex)
{
case 0:
lbBackup.BeginUpdate();
lbBackup.Items.Add(e.Message);
lbBackup.EndUpdate();
lbBackup.SelectedIndex =
lbBackup.Items.Count-1;
lbBackup.Refresh();
break;
case 1:
if (!File.Exists(tbBackupLogFile.Text))
{
using (StreamWriter sw =
File.CreateText(tbBackupLogFile.Text))
{
sw.WriteLine(DateTime.Now.ToString() + " " + e.Message);
}
}
else
{
using (StreamWriter wr =
File.AppendText(tbBackupLogFile.Text))
{
wr.WriteLine(DateTime.Now.ToString() + " " + e.Message);
}
}
break;
}

Hi Rolf,
I read in the Firebird ADO.NET <http://ADO.NET> Provider SDK
Documentation and don't understand this property. The only
information I found was an example in the FbBackup class:
"backupSvc.BackupFiles.Add(new
FbBackupFile(@"c:\testdb.gbk", 2048)); "
In the IBExpert documentation I found this information:
"A file size only needs to be specified when working with
secondary files."
I suppose this value is unimportant normally.

I took a look at FirebirdSql.Data.FIrebird.Services namespace, and
decided to try the FbBackup method as a test. In the BackupFiles
method, it asks for the output filename and size... how does one
determine what the size of the output file is going to be prior to doing
the backup?
